Window

noun
/ˈwɪn.doʊ/

Meaning

an opening in a wall fitted with glass to let in light and air
an opening in a wall or structure that allows light or air to pass through, usually covered with glass or other material

Example Sentences

Please open the window for fresh air.

I opened the window to let the fresh air in.
